Cheap Vacation Tips for Families of 5

Taking a vacation when you’re a family of five can present special problems. Not only is there the extra expense of actually traveling, but most establishments think of a family as “two adults and two children,” which can mean that you end up paying a lot extra for that third child. Through proper planning ahead of time, you can have a cheap family vacation.
